RESUMO

The purpose of this paper was to investigate the stressful aspects of maternal newborn health nursing students and to identify the coping strategies used by the students to overcome this stress. Student Stress and Coping inventory [SSCI] was administered to 120 students attending Maternal-Newborn health nursing Course at three different academic semesters. The results revealed that nursing clinical experience exerted the highest mean score of stress [X=3.3 for the first, X=3.1 for the second, and X=2.9 for the third group], followed by nursing classroom, social/personal environment and college environment. Threatening aspects of the clinical experience were level of own competency, evaluation, clinical instructor, being in an emergency situation, meeting own expectations and receptiveness of the instructor [S] for assistance. Significant correlation were found between the [level of stress] and the level of own competency [r=.28, P<.001]; possibility of failure [r=.24, P<0.001]; being in an emergency situation [r=.22, P<.0001]. Coping strategies were frequently used by all students in the clinical areas, followed by classroom, social/ personal and college environment strategies such as dealing directly with the situation, discussed concern[S], feelings with friends and thought of other ways of dealing with the situation by drawing on past experience were frequently used

RESUMO

This correlation study was carried out on 60 school-aged children, 30 with heart disease [15 children with congenital heart disease [CHD] and 15 children with rheumatic heart disease [RHD]], and 30 matched controls. The draw-a-person [DAP] test was administered to each child to determine his/her body image. Each child was asked to make two penciled drawings, one of him/her self and one of a peer on a plain sheet of paper. The height and the width of each drawing were then measured. Results indicated that CHD children drew themselves significantly shorter and thinner than their peers; their drawings were also shorter in height than the drawings of the normal group. There were no statistically significant differences between the drawings of RHD children and those of their peers or normal children in height and width. The study suggested that children with heart disease, especially those with CHD, see themselves shorter and smaller than their peers and normal children which indicates their poor body images

RESUMO

The study was carried out on the entire class of the fourth year students in High Institute of Nursing, Cairo University [N = 55] to assess their knowledge, attitude and practice about AIDS. An educational health program was developed based on their needs and implemented over a period of two weeks. Two post-tests were done to evaluate the effectiveness of the program in relation to their knowledge, determine if their were any AIDS. Analysis of variance was performed to determine if their were any significant differences between the mean scores of knowledge, attitude, and practice in the pre-test, immediately after the program [post-test I], and six-weeks later [post-test II]. The major findings indicated the presence of statistically differences between the means for knowledge, attitude, and practice with respect to the pre-test, post-test I, and post-test II. The program succeeded in improving their knowledge, the mean score of knowledge rose from 11.17 grade to 14.98 grade at post test I and post-test II respectively. However, it was recommended to continue educational health programs, which should be implemented periodically on the different aspects of AIDS for the improvement of nurses knowledge, attitude and practice
